> When encoding streams longer than 1024 bytes the encoder simply concatenate the base64 version of each 1024 chunk and this is wrong. Base64 streams are only concatenable when the original text length was a multiple of 3. Supporting buffer chunks encoding require keeping the last 1-2 bytes in a buffer and eventually convert them to base64 ending sequences only when the stream is closed.
